u-boot-brain/board/freescale
Anton Vorontsov d26154c9a6 mpc83xx: spd_sdram: fix ddr sdram base address assignment bug
The spd_dram code shifts the base address, then masks 20 bits, but
forgets to shift the base address back. Fix this by just masking the
base address correctly.

Found this bug while trying to relocate a DDR memory at the base != 0.

Signed-off-by: Anton Vorontsov <avorontsov@ru.mvista.com>
Signed-off-by: Kim Phillips <kim.phillips@freescale.com>
2008-09-24 09:58:33 -05:00
..
common Update Freescale 85xx boards to sys_eeprom.c 2008-09-09 10:13:35 +02:00
m547xevb rename environment.c in env_embedded.c to reflect is functionality 2008-09-10 22:48:01 +02:00
m548xevb rename environment.c in env_embedded.c to reflect is functionality 2008-09-10 22:48:01 +02:00
m5235evb rename environment.c in env_embedded.c to reflect is functionality 2008-09-10 22:48:01 +02:00
m5249evb rename environment.c in env_embedded.c to reflect is functionality 2008-09-10 22:48:01 +02:00
m5253demo rename environment.c in env_embedded.c to reflect is functionality 2008-09-10 22:48:01 +02:00
m5253evbe rename environment.c in env_embedded.c to reflect is functionality 2008-09-10 22:48:01 +02:00
m5271evb rename environment.c in env_embedded.c to reflect is functionality 2008-09-10 22:48:01 +02:00
m5272c3 rename environment.c in env_embedded.c to reflect is functionality 2008-09-10 22:48:01 +02:00
m5275evb rename environment.c in env_embedded.c to reflect is functionality 2008-09-10 22:48:01 +02:00
m5282evb rename environment.c in env_embedded.c to reflect is functionality 2008-09-10 22:48:01 +02:00
m5329evb rename environment.c in env_embedded.c to reflect is functionality 2008-09-10 22:48:01 +02:00
m5373evb rename environment.c in env_embedded.c to reflect is functionality 2008-09-10 22:48:01 +02:00
m52277evb rename environment.c in env_embedded.c to reflect is functionality 2008-09-10 22:48:01 +02:00
m54451evb rename environment.c in env_embedded.c to reflect is functionality 2008-09-10 22:48:01 +02:00
m54455evb rename environment.c in env_embedded.c to reflect is functionality 2008-09-10 22:48:01 +02:00
mpc832xemds Cleanup out-or-tree building for some boards (.depend) 2008-07-02 23:49:18 +02:00
mpc837xemds mpc83xx: spd_sdram: fix ddr sdram base address assignment bug 2008-09-24 09:58:33 -05:00
mpc837xerdb mpc83xx: spd_sdram: fix ddr sdram base address assignment bug 2008-09-24 09:58:33 -05:00
mpc7448hpc2 rename environment.c in env_embedded.c to reflect is functionality 2008-09-10 22:48:01 +02:00
mpc8260ads rename CFG_ENV macros to CONFIG_ENV 2008-09-10 22:48:06 +02:00
mpc8266ads rename CFG_ENV macros to CONFIG_ENV 2008-09-10 22:48:06 +02:00
mpc8313erdb mpc83xx: spd_sdram: fix ddr sdram base address assignment bug 2008-09-24 09:58:33 -05:00
mpc8315erdb mpc83xx: spd_sdram: fix ddr sdram base address assignment bug 2008-09-24 09:58:33 -05:00
mpc8323erdb Cleanup out-or-tree building for some boards (.depend) 2008-07-02 23:49:18 +02:00
mpc8349emds mpc83xx: spd_sdram: fix ddr sdram base address assignment bug 2008-09-24 09:58:33 -05:00
mpc8349itx mpc83xx: spd_sdram: fix ddr sdram base address assignment bug 2008-09-24 09:58:33 -05:00
mpc8360emds Cleanup out-or-tree building for some boards (.depend) 2008-07-02 23:49:18 +02:00
mpc8360erdk Cleanup out-or-tree building for some boards (.depend) 2008-07-02 23:49:18 +02:00
mpc8536ds mpc85xx: Add support for the MPC8536DS reference board 2008-08-27 11:43:54 -05:00
mpc8540ads FSL DDR: Convert MPC8540ADS to new DDR code. 2008-08-27 11:43:48 -05:00
mpc8541cds FSL DDR: Convert MPC8541CDS to new DDR code. 2008-08-27 11:43:50 -05:00
mpc8544ds Moved initialization of RTL8139 Ethernet controller to board_eth_init() 2008-09-02 21:18:16 -07:00
mpc8548cds FSL DDR: Convert MPC8548CDS to new DDR code. 2008-08-27 11:43:50 -05:00
mpc8555cds FSL DDR: Convert MPC8555ADS to new DDR code. 2008-08-27 11:43:49 -05:00
mpc8560ads FSL DDR: Convert MPC8560ADS to new DDR code. 2008-08-27 11:43:49 -05:00
mpc8568mds FSL DDR: Convert MPC8568MDS to new DDR code. 2008-08-27 11:43:50 -05:00
mpc8572ds mpc85xx: Add support for the MPC8572DS reference board 2008-08-27 11:43:53 -05:00
mpc8610hpcd Introduce netdev.h header file and remove externs 2008-09-02 21:18:16 -07:00
mpc8641hpcn Moved initialization of RTL8139 Ethernet controller to board_eth_init() 2008-09-02 21:18:16 -07:00
mx31ads rename environment.c in env_embedded.c to reflect is functionality 2008-09-10 22:48:01 +02:00